• SLPR resource list on the right side of the tree: displays the information for resources in the
specified SLPR, that is, CLPRs and ports. Note: If SLPR0 is selected from the tree, all resources
(CLPRs and ports) that have not been allocated to any SLPRs yet are displayed in the list.
• No.: Row number
• Resource Type: Type of resources of SLPR. Cache Partition or Port(port type).
• Name: Name of CLPR or port
If the resource type is Cache Partition, CLPR number and CLPR name are displayed. If the
resource type is Port, the port name is displayed.
• Properties: Capacity of CLPR and the number of parity groups that are allocated to the
specified CLPR.
• Information: displays the name of channel adapter if the resource type is Port.
• Status: If the resources of SLPR (CLPRs and ports) have been edited, the status of editing
resources is displayed on the right edge of the list.
Create: is shown if CLPR has been added, or migrated from other SLPR.
Delete: is shown if CLPR has been deleted, or migrated to other SLPR. If the resource is a
port, this column is always blank.
• Detail For SLPR
Settings of SLPR that is specified in the tree are displayed. You may change the settings.
• SLPR Name: If you change the SLPR name, you may use alphanumeric up to 32 characters.
• CU (*: In Use): LDKC and CU number that is in the specified SLPR is displayed (00 - FE). The
CU number with an asterisk (*) indicates that the SSID is registered into CU. To delete CU
from the specified SLPR, select the CU from the list and select Delete to return the CU to
the Available CU list.
• Available CU (*: In Use):
LDKC:CU: displays the number of LDKCs and CUs. The CU number with an asterisk (*)
indicates that the SSID is registered into CU.
SLPR: displays the SLPR that the CU belongs to.
SSID (SLPR): displays the SSID if the SSID is registered into a CU. The SLPR that the SSID
belongs to is displayed between parentheses on the right side of SSID.
To add CU to the specified SLPR, select the CU from the list and select Add button to return the
CU to the CU list. The CU number with an asterisk (*) indicates that the SSID is registered into
CU. Up to 510 CUs into which the SSIDs are registered or not can be selected.
Note: If the storage partition administrator uses VLL function, CU should be previously specified
per SLPR to prevent overlapping the newly allocated CU number(s) and the existing CU
number(s) in other SLPR. If CU number(s) are not specified, the storage partition administrator
cannot use VLL function.
• SSID (*: In Use): SSID in the selected SLPR (0004 to FFFE). The SSID number with an asterisk
(*) indicates that the SSID is registered into CU. Note: If a customized volume (CV) is set by
using VLL, and CU No. and SSID are registered to different SLPR, dash (-) is displayed on the
right of SSID. For further information about CVs, see the HP StorageWorks XP24000 Virtual
LVI/LUN (VLL) and Volume Shredder User’s Guide.
• From: The starting number of SSID that is added to the specified SLPR (0004 to FFFE). You
may input SSID that is in SLPR0.
• To: The last number of SSID that is added to the specified SLPR (0004 to FFFE). You may
input up to 2040 SSIDs that are in SLPR0.
Note: To add SSID(s) to SLPR, input the starting number to From:, and the last number to
To:, and then select Add.
Note: If you add the plural SSIDs into the specified SLPR, the number that is input to TO: must
be smaller than the number that is input to From:.
Note: To delete SSID from the SSID box, select SSID from the SSID box, and then select Delete.
Note: If the storage partition administrator uses VLL function, SSID number should be
previously specified per SLPR to prevent overlapping the newly allocated SSID number(s) and
the existing SSID number(s) in other SLPR.
• The Apply button applies settings in the Partition Definition window.
• The Cancel button cancels the settings that are input or selected, and restores the settings to
the initial status.
